How to fill out newsletter May 2014:

01
Start by creating a catchy subject line that grabs your readers' attention and gives them a preview of what's inside the newsletter.
02
Include a brief introduction or opening paragraph that sets the tone for the newsletter and highlights any important updates or announcements.
03
Have a dedicated section for featured content, such as articles, blog posts, or case studies related to your industry or niche. Make sure to provide brief summaries or excerpts for each piece, and include links to the full content if applicable.
04
Include any upcoming events, webinars, or workshops that your readers might be interested in attending. Provide details such as dates, times, locations, and registration information.
05
Highlight any special offers, promotions, or discounts that you're currently running. Make the benefits clear and provide any necessary codes or instructions for redeeming the offers.
06
Don't forget to include a section for customer testimonials or success stories. These can help build credibility and showcase the positive experiences that others have had with your products or services.
07
If applicable, consider adding a section for employee spotlights, where you can introduce or recognize team members for their achievements or contributions.
08
Include relevant images or graphics throughout the newsletter to make it visually appealing and break up the text. Be mindful of using high-quality images that enhance the overall design.
09
Close the newsletter with a clear call-to-action, such as encouraging readers to visit your website, subscribe to your blog, or follow you on social media. Make it easy for them to take the desired action by including clickable links or buttons.
10
Finally, proofread your newsletter for any grammar or spelling errors before sending it out to your subscribers.
